I bought this as an open box from my local Best Buy. They were also using it as a display unit so yes, I took a chance with it. Anyway, I'm quite happy with my purchase.
Pros
1. Big, very colorful screen. Asus managed to fit an 18 inch screen into a laptop chassis designed for 17 inch laptops. It displays up to 500 nits (although I don't think it's getting quite that bright). The 100% SRGB and DCI-P3 color space (and high Adobe RGB) ratings mean the screen is definitely good enough for creative work and colors pop really well without being over saturated. It's accurate, which is super nice to have in a laptop that you both work and play on.
2. i9 and 4080 go brr. Fast performance, no hiccups, stuttering, or frame drops in the games I play.
3. I love Asus keyboards and this feels like an Asus keyboard. There's good travel and feedback with excellent key spacing. The per key RGB is nice and configurable in Aura Creator, which works better now than it did on my prior laptop. In short, they're colorful, customizable, and very comfortable (for me at least). One of the best laptop keyboards in the game and I can use it for hours at a time.
4. Good port selection. Two USB C and two USB A is manageable. Nice to see Ethernet considering some laptop OEMs don't have it anymore. WiFi 6E is nice to have as well.
5. Decent cooling. I'd still recommend a laptop cooler and maybe an undervolt for the i9 to keep things consistent during very heavy work or game loads, but even without it, Ilthe laptop runs pretty well. It'll idle in the mid 40C range, which is great for an i9 laptop. It can get toasty under load, but again, not unusual for an i9. Usually around 85C with spikes into the 90C range, which is, again, normal.
6. The all gray chassis is nice. It's definitely gamer-y, but it's not ridiculous or ostentatious. Keyboard deck feels smooth, but does collect fingerprints easily. There is some keyboard flex, but it's normal for a 17/18-inch laptop.
7. Build quality is all around good. No issues there.
8. I took the bottom cover off and added a 2TB SSD and 32GB of RAM. The internals are easy to clean (the fans come off with three screws each and aren't attached directly to the heat pipes so they're easy to remove and clean), and also easy to work with and upgrade.
9. SSD doesn't overheat or throttle under load, so airflow inside the laptop is well designed and Asus' choice for its stock SSD is good.
10. The hinge actually feels very solid. This thing was on display for 4 months before I bought it, and the hinges still feel sturdy without feeling stiff. That's a good sign that they'll last awhile.
11. The BIOS isn't locked down tighter than a MacBook and still lets you do things like undervolt the CPU for some extra thermal overhead. Most laptop OEMs allow for this, but some don't (and aren't required to), so I appreciate any OEM that lets me do it.
Cons
1. I do have some IPS glow (NOT light bleed, I know the difference) in the top and bottom left corners. Likely why the prior owner returned it. It's only noticeable sometimes and it's not bad enough to where I can't handle it.
2. The track pad is wonderful, but the clicks feel very mushy. This may be from it being on display for as long as it was and people messing with it. I may contact Asus to see if I can get it repaired since it's still under warranty for 8 months.
3. While the port selection is great, the port placement is funky. Everything is on the left and right sides (including power cable, HDMI, and Ethernet) with no ports in the back. The back is strictly for airflow, which I love, but it does make the ports a little cluttered. I'll get used to it.
4. The screen contrast is just average at 1000:1. This results in some stuff looking a bit dull, especially darker content. It's not bad on the face of it as the vast majority of IPS displays have that rating, but if Lenovo can do 1200:1 and Acer can do 1400:1 on comparably priced (or cheaper, in Lenovo's case with the Legion 5 Pro), then I think Asus can up its game here, especially for a laptop that MSRPs well over $2000.
Neutral points
1. The speakers are just okay. They are laptop speakers. They're not the worst I've heard but not the best either.
2. When set to eco mode, the battery life is not great. 4-6 hours if I'm doing light stuff and about 1-2 hours if I'm doing heavy stuff like gaming or video editing. Expected for a gaming laptop, so no points off, but worth mentioning.
Overall, I feel like this was a great purchase. I have a laptop that does everything I need with plenty of overhead to grow. The 4080 sits in a good spot between pride and power compared to the 4090 (which, in laptops ONLY, is only about 10% better) and the 4070 (which is way too expensive). The screen, keyboard, and comfort levels are great. The track pad is great but mine probably needs serviced.
Most everything else is fine, average, or expected. One star off for the IPS glow and aversgr screen contrast at over $2000. Everything else about this laptop is very good and I'm happy with my purchase..

Claims to be very high performance and does not deliver. Loads slowly and often freezes while loading programs. Cannot play 10 year old games on an external monitor without huge framerate drop, nearly unplayable without turning off vsync and using lowest graphic settings. Fan sounds like a drone taking off when playing games. My Rog laptop from 2015 with a 970 graphics card plays games better than this. Forces use of garbage integrated graphics rather than dedicated gpu unless you are using basic built in display. Very disappointing as my last Rog laptop lasted 10 years, still running today but I finally decided to "upgrade".
